Transaction 8921464f959cc4a23b19f55bb8aa81e56e7afa625c04806a513c24cb00a628af
1 Input
1 Outputs
- 8921464f959cc4a23b19f55bb8aa81e56e7afa625c04806a513c24cb00a628af:0
value 31407
address 12X3xziNVHTceiyxanCbxAMqn9mK6UKj9m